Type Insights

In the UK plastic recycling market, different types of plastics are recycled at varying rates based on their properties and end-use demand. Polyethylene terephthalate (PET) is one of the most commonly recycled plastics, widely used in bottles and food packaging. High-density polyethylene (HDPE) is also frequently recycled, found in milk bottles and household containers. These materials have well-established recycling streams and high market demand.

Polypropylene (PP) and low-density polyethylene (LDPE) are recycled but face more challenges due to contamination and lower value compared to PET and HDPE. PVC and polystyrene are less commonly recycled due to technical difficulties and limited end markets. Advances in sorting and processing technologies are gradually improving the recyclability of these materials.

The market is seeing increased focus on recycling flexible plastics, such as films and bags, which have traditionally been difficult to collect and process. Initiatives to expand collection systems for these materials are underway. The diversity of plastic types requires tailored approaches to recycling, influencing the strategies of recyclers and the policies of regulators.

Application Insights

Recycled plastics in the UK are used in a variety of applications across multiple industries. The packaging sector is the largest consumer, using recycled materials for bottles, containers, films, and other packaging solutions. Brands in the food and beverage, personal care, and retail sectors are increasingly incorporating recycled content into their packaging to meet sustainability goals.

The construction industry utilises recycled plastics in products such as pipes, fittings, insulation, and flooring. The automotive sector incorporates recycled materials into components like bumpers, dashboards, and interior trim, driven by regulations and corporate sustainability targets. Textiles and apparel are emerging applications, with recycled polyester from PET bottles being used in clothing and fabrics.

Other applications include garden furniture, bins, and industrial products. The quality and specification of recycled plastics vary by application, with food-contact uses requiring high purity and strict safety standards. Demand from these end-use sectors is a key driver for the recycling market, influencing the types of plastics collected and the technologies used in processing.

FAQs

What are the main types of plastic recycled in the UK?

The main types of plastic recycled in the UK include polyethylene terephthalate (PET), commonly used in bottles; high-density polyethylene (HDPE), used in milk bottles and containers; polypropylene (PP), found in packaging and automotive parts; and low-density polyethylene (LDPE), used in films and bags. Other types like PVC and polystyrene are recycled to a lesser extent due to technical and economic challenges.

How does plastic recycling work in the UK?

Plastic recycling in the UK typically involves collection through kerbside schemes or bring sites, followed by sorting at material recovery facilities using manual and automated methods. Sorted plastics are then cleaned, shredded, and melted to form pellets or flakes, which are sold to manufacturers to make new products. Advanced technologies like chemical recycling are also being developed to handle more complex plastics.

What are the challenges facing plastic recycling in the UK?

Challenges include contamination of recyclable materials, which reduces quality; economic factors like the cost of recycling versus virgin plastic production; inconsistent collection systems across local authorities; and limited infrastructure for recycling certain types of plastics, such as films and mixed polymers. Export restrictions have also impacted the market.

Why is recycling plastic important?

Recycling plastic is important for reducing environmental impact by conserving resources, saving energy compared to virgin plastic production, reducing landfill waste, and decreasing pollution. It supports the transition to a circular economy, where materials are reused, and helps meet regulatory targets and corporate sustainability goals.

What happens to plastic that is not recycled?

Plastic that is not recycled is typically sent to landfill or incinerated for energy recovery. Landfilling contributes to environmental pollution and takes up space, while incineration can release emissions though modern facilities capture energy. Some plastic waste may also be exported, though regulations have tightened.

Can all plastics be recycled?

Not all plastics can be recycled easily. PET, HDPE, and PP are commonly recycled, but plastics like PVC, polystyrene, and mixed or contaminated plastics are more challenging. Technological advancements are expanding the range of recyclable plastics, but current systems are limited by economics and infrastructure.
